Determining The Correct Size: Honda One-Point-Five" Water Pumps Detailed

Choosing the appropriate size for your Honda 1.5" water pump isn’t a easy matter; it depends on several key factors. Evaluate the volume of fluid you need to move , the head pressure – or the vertical distance the unit has to lift the liquid– and any friction losses in your piping system. A small pump might suffice for a garden irrigation system, but a bigger one will be necessary for dewatering or supplying liquids to a construction site. Under-sizing the machinery can result in poor performance and premature failure, while oversizing leads to wasted energy consumption. It's best to check Honda’s specifications or speak with a qualified professional to accurately assess your needs and select the optimal pump for your specific application.
